Output 99338099909a28b9e217ad7df5c1d4f4faab8946d0ff9a3c271297cfba6e6e21:11

value
32792053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f7e7508550244b3b898753d1e3b1618ca17508 OP_EQUAL
address
M8iaccAEaX5nwTCboYtogD9EfdzMJNPxne
transaction
99338099909a28b9e217ad7df5c1d4f4faab8946d0ff9a3c271297cfba6e6e21
spent
true